How do u find the perimeter and the area of a triangle with the hypotenuse of 25 cm and leg 20 cm
1 answer:
Our triangle is ABC with ∠C = 90°
1) AB² = BC² + AC² (Pythagorean theorem)
25² = 20² + AC²
AC² = 625 - 400
AC² = 225
AC = 15
2) PΔABC = AB + BC + AC = 25 + 15 + 20 = 60
3) SΔABC = AC * BC * 1/2 = 15 * 20 * 1/2 = 150
Answer: the perimeter is 60 cm and the area is 150 cm² .
